Output 3e624b995d555d7d1e2cb87ba207fb0c190df6f481b5140738dcde98cee1cd24:1

value
142351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 152d48c62c977cbaff5a9aef51d5b184dfc5eb8d OP_EQUAL
address
33czMyicQn491L8tUoNVSr6wcaat7zbqkS
transaction
3e624b995d555d7d1e2cb87ba207fb0c190df6f481b5140738dcde98cee1cd24
confirmations
113829
spent
true